Abstract :
Object segmentation and tracking is a fundamental step for many digital video applications. In this paper, we present an active system (AMOS) which combines low level automatic region segmentation with an active method for defining and tracking high-level semantic video objects. The system contains two stages: an initial object segmentation stage where user input in the starting frame is used to create a semantic object; and an object tracking stage where underlying regions of the semantic object are tracked and grouped through successive frames. Experiments with different types of videos show very good performance
